How long do online relationships last?

While the average length of a relationship is approximately 7.3 years, a German study said that long-distance relationships tend to last less than half as long, or just under three years.

Why do long distance relationships not work?

Long-distance relationships dont work because couples see them as regular relationships. When you are away from your romantic partner, its hard to maintain an emotional and physical connection for a long time. Poor communication leads to misunderstandings, fights and arguments.
